ASD Teaching Assistant

Area: Willenhall, Coventry CV3
Day Rate: 85- 100
Days: Monday - Friday (Term Time Only)
Contract: Long term to Perm
Start: ASAP

LTF Recruitment is in search of a patient and dedicated ASD Teaching Assistant to join our partner primary school situated in the Willenhall area of Coventry. This is an excellent opportunity for someone who is passionate about working with children on the Autism spectrum. The position involves delivering one-on-one support to two Key Stage 1 students, both of whom have ASD as well as Speech and Language Communication Needs, assisting them individually and together as a pair. The role is offered on a long-term basis with the potential to become permanent.

What we are looking for:

  • Experience in providing one-on-one support to children.
  • Knowledge or experience working with children who have ASD, Speech and Language Communication Needs (SLCN), and non-verbal communication requirements.
  • Familiarity with the Key Stage 1 curriculum.
  • Experience in managing challenging behaviour.
  • Relevant Teaching Assistant qualifications or a degree in a related field.
  • Strong ability to work effectively as part of a team.

About the School:

  • Located in Coventry, CV3
  • Warm and welcoming one-form entry Primary School
  • Great transport links & on-site parking
  • Well Equipped SEND Provision
  • Part of a Multi Academy Trust
